Famine severely hampers development by undermining food security, leading to malnutrition and poor health outcomes that diminish human capital. It disrupts education as children are forced to forgo schooling to seek food or support their families, perpetuating cycles of poverty. Additionally, famine can destabilize economies, erode social cohesion, and result in migration or conflict, further complicating recovery and long-term development efforts. Ultimately, the effects of famine can stall or even reverse progress in a region's economic and social development.

What does the word famine and drought mean?

Famine is a time of "no food". Drought is a time of "no rain". Drought often brings on famine since lack of water will affect the production of food.

How can the famine affect life expectency?

Famine significantly impacts life expectancy by leading to severe malnutrition, increased susceptibility to diseases, and higher mortality rates, particularly among vulnerable populations such as children and the elderly. Limited access to food can result in long-term health complications, stunted growth, and diminished physical and cognitive development. Additionally, famine often disrupts healthcare systems, exacerbating the effects of starvation and reducing overall life expectancy in affected regions.
